YJKL concerned about malpractices in higher education
6/29/2012 10:36:07 PM
Early Times Report

Jammu, June 29: Youth of Jammu, Kashmir and Ladakh (YJKL) are concerned about malpractices happening in the Higher Education Department.
They said that earlier it was notified that there would be entrance examination for the post of contractual lecturers of in colleges for that they had collected Rs. 200 from each candidate for entrance examination but later on they again declared that there will not be entrance examination.
Almost 4000 candidate have applied and department of Higher Education collected about Rs. 5-6 lakh for these candidates.
They have sought inquiry and strongly demanded that Rs. 200 must be given back to every candidate as this is fraud on the part of Higher Education Department. They have demanded that subject wise demand of teacher must be advertised so that candidate will come to know about the requirement of the staff. Others were present on the press conference included Rahul Vaid and Raman Sharma.
